In my opinion, what is important is that there is an open-source userspace consumer of the interface. I don't think it needs to be in the kernel. If this was a more generic interface which could be tested on any hardware, then I think a selftests target would be sensible. As it is, this is a very specific use case, and a simple reference to the smbios-wmi-poc project URL in documentation someplace (or even in the dell-smbios driver comments) seems more than adequate to me. -- Darren Hart VMware Open Source Technology Center
